    I hear great things about this place but it's such a far drive for me that I put it off all the time. Today I was feeling adventurous and went out of my way to try items from their menu. I ordered the garlic blue crabs (their specialty), the garlic shrimp and sausages, and the gizzards. I was blown away! Everything was packed with flavor and spice that I couldn't resist taking bite after bite even though I was stuffed! I would also recommend that you try the gizzards. Usually it's very tough and tastes like leather but TNT makes it very tender and delicious. However, keep in mind that there is an additional fee for the garlic but it is so worth it. On the downside, this restaurant is that it's not really a dine in restaurant but more of a pickup or Togo place. This isn't a problem though once you tasted their food! The owner and staff are very kind and go out of their way to make your experience a great one. I was debating whether to get corn or not and in the end decided against it. When I got home I opened the box to find a nice surprise, corn! I will be back for sure!
